1. The present writ petition has been filed by the petitioner with the following prayers:-
“ In these circumstances, it is, therefore, prayed that this Hon’ble Court may be pleased to accept this writ petition and;
I. The service bond coerced by the state be declared unenforceable and void as the state has failed to provide continuous employment/stipend/salary to the petitioner, resulting in clear violation and breach of conditions of bond.
II. The impugned action of the Respondents in not releasing the documents and not reducing the bond amount as done for previous (2021) batches, may kindly be declared illegal and arbitrary. And Respondents be directed to release the originals documents of petitioner, forthwith.
III. The respondents be directed to release the originals documents and NOC to the petitioner upon an undertaking for joining of Fellowship of INI, in the meantime.
Any other appropriate order or direction that the Hon’ble Court deems just and proper in the facts and circumstances of this case may kindly also be passed in favour of the petitioner.”

“18. It is a matter of fact that no reply to the application under consideration or counter to the additional affidavit has been filed by the State.
It is not in dispute that the order which provides for submission of bank guarantee by the petitioners equivalent to the amount of service bond has been issued by the State of Rajasthan on 28.01.2026 and thus, there was no occasion whatsoever for any candidate to presume or apprehend imposition of any such condition prior to the said order coming into effect.
19. It is also a matter of record that prior to issuance of circular dated 28.01.2026, the circular dated 01.04.2025 was holding its field.
Clause 15 of the circular dated 01.04.2025 reads as under:-
